A property dividend is an alternative to cash or stock dividends, where a company gives shareholders property in lieu of cash or cash equivalents. Assuming that the dividend in specie is possible under company law, and assuming the property is unencumbered, HMRC accept that there's no consideration on a dividend in specie. This kind of dividend known as dividend in specie, or dividend in kind, operates in such a way that a dividend of a specified amount is declared but the payment of the dividend is satisfied by the transfer of a non-cash asset of equivalent value to its shareholders. If the dividend is declared in an amount equal to the book value of the asset, any excess of market value of that asset over the specified amount will be a distribution within CTA10/S1020, but CTA10/S1021 will disapply section 1020 in a group case. The disposal of the asset by the subsidiary will be covered by TCGA92/S171, provided, for dividends on or after 1 April 2000, the asset remains within the UK tax net (CG45301).
